SignRequest features and specs

  • User-friendly Interface
    SignRequest offers a straightforward, easy-to-navigate interface, making it accessible for users of all tech-savviness levels.
  • Integration Capabilities
    SignRequest seamlessly integrates with a variety of popular applications such as Google Drive, Gmail, Dropbox, and Salesforce, enhancing workflow efficiency.
  • Cost-effective Pricing
    SignRequest provides a competitive pricing structure, often making it a budget-friendly option for small to medium-sized businesses.
  • Legal Compliance
    SignRequest complies with major electronic signature laws like the ESIGN Act and eIDAS, ensuring the legal validity of signed documents.
  • Environmentally Friendly
    By enabling digital signature capabilities, SignRequest helps reduce the reliance on paper, contributing to eco-friendly business practices.

Possible disadvantages of SignRequest

  • Limited Advanced Features
    Compared to some competitors, SignRequest may lack certain advanced functionalities, such as extensive template management or in-depth analytics.
  • Scalability Issues
    For very large enterprises with complex needs, SignRequest may not offer the scalability and robust feature set required.
  • Occasional Sync Issues
    Some users have reported occasional issues with syncing documents across integrated platforms, which can disrupt workflow.
  • Restricted Offline Functionality
    SignRequest primarily requires an internet connection, offering limited offline capabilities which could be a drawback in areas with poor connectivity.
  • Customer Support
    While generally responsive, some users have indicated that the customer support can be slow to address more complex queries or issues.
